It likely won't. A server application like that would need to be run from a shell, which we don't offer for security reasons. We also block the ports anyway, so even if it ran, it wouldn't be able to communicate with anything. The client could possibly run if written to be viewed in a browser, though you'll need to use a common port number for communications. This is the sort of thing you'd need a VPS for. Since you're just experimenting, there's a few places where you can get a free VPS that could do this. They're usually severely underpowered for any real use due to lack of memory, but for what you're doing, the free offerings that can be found on Google would be fine.

Accounts are not accessible via their IP address because the address is shared by thousands of accounts. You MUST use the domain name to access them so the server knows what account is being accessed. The domain you listed wildlife.webege.com is working properly. If you see a queued page, please clear your cache.

Do you force https or have some other redirect in htaccess? If so, the certificates won't renew on their own. Comodo issues our certificates, and their server needs to access the .well-known folder in your public_html folder over plain HTTP to verify the domain.
